Denver Archbishop Samuel Aquila will be a featured speaker Saturday at what promoters are calling the largest March for Life in Colorado’s history.
Following an 11:30 a.m. Mass at the Cathedral of the Immaculate Conception, a rally will be held on the west side of the State Capitol at 1 p.m. At 2:30 p.m., there will be a march around Civic Center park.
Denver police have been asked to close Broadway, Lincoln, and Colfax Avenue to traffic when the march begins, organizers say.
In addition to the archbishop, speakers will include Lynn Grandon of Respect Life and Pastor Bill Gore, president of Colorado Right to Life.
